“Fake News”: Uzbekistan FM Denies Reports of Returning 57 Helicopters to Afghanistan

Uzbekistan’s Foreign Ministry has denied reports that it intends to hand over 57 helicopters to Afghanistan’s current authorities. The clarification followed claims published by Kabul Times, which cited Taliban spokesman Zabihullah Mujahid saying the aircraft would soon be delivered to Kabul.
«This is fake,» ministry spokesman Akhror Burkhanov told Kursiv Uzbekistan.
The reports came against the backdrop of a long-standing dispute over Afghan aircraft that were flown to Uzbekistan by military pilots during the fall of the previous government three years ago. At that time, 46 units of aviation equipment, including transport helicopters and strike aircraft, were transferred across the border. Earlier this year, Tashkent returned seven of these aircraft to the United States.
